We've been going to this location of Ben Thanh since they opened.
The food is pretty good. Fairly standard Vietnamese/Thai menu albeit a HUGE menu with countless options. They also offer some dim sum items which have to be ordered from a separate menu (rather than carts being wheeled around).
The service is usually fairly good and the waitstaff are friendly enough.
The restaurant is quite clean and the bathrooms are okay, but often look like they need a bit of tidying up. The restaurant interior is quite large and the decor is pretty contemporary.
We've tried many things from the menu and I'd say our favourites include the Vietnamese yellow lamb curry, several Thai curries, Malaysian style noodles and the ginger beef with vegetables.
The crispy Vietnamese spring rolls are very good as are the fresh rice rolls. The chili salt calamari is another favourite of ours.
The vermicelli bowls are good too, but as I've shown in my pics. the shrimp on a sugarcane was pretty much all sugarcane with only a thin layer of shrimp. This has happened twice here and once in another Ben Thanh location, so I guess it's not a fluke (no pun intended lol).
The dishes always come out very quickly after ordering and we've never been delivered anything that isn't piping hot (except cold dishes of course).
The food prices are quite reasonable. Drinks, both alcoholic and non-alcoholic are also fairly reasonably priced.
One of the reasons we kept returning was their lobster special, which is unfortunately no longer offered. It was $20 for a whole lobster stir-fried with ginger and green onion and it was really, really good! We're very disappointed that this has been discontinued.
All in all, it's pretty good just not outstanding. Solid 3-star Viet-Thai restaurant.
